The desire for progress drives people to improve constantly

The Unrelenting Pursuit of Progress

Have you ever met someone who seems content with mediocrity? Someone who is satisfied with the status quo and shows no desire to improve or grow? I doubt it. The truth is, most people are driven by a fundamental human desire: progress.

What Sparks This Desire for Progress?

This innate drive propels individuals to constantly strive for betterment in various aspects of their lives. It's what fuels innovation, entrepreneurship, and personal growth. People who embody this desire are the ones who shape history, push boundaries, and leave lasting impacts on society.

The Role of Ambition

Ambition is a key component that sparks progress. When we set our sights high, we're motivated to work harder, innovate, and take calculated risks. Ambitious individuals don't settle for mediocrity; they strive for excellence in their chosen fields. This drive for improvement leads to groundbreaking discoveries, revolutionary ideas, and unparalleled success.

The Benefits of Embracing Progress

Embracing progress has numerous benefits that extend far beyond personal achievement. When individuals focus on continuous improvement, they:

  • Develop new skills and knowledge
  • Expand their professional networks
  • Enhance their problem-solving abilities
  • Stay adaptable in a rapidly changing world
  • Contribute to the growth of their communities

The Impact of Progress on Society

The collective pursuit of progress has far-reaching consequences that shape our society. It leads to advancements in science, technology, and medicine. It fosters economic growth, improves living standards, and reduces inequality. As people strive for betterment, they create a ripple effect that benefits generations to come.

Conclusion

In conclusion, the desire for progress is an unstoppable force that drives humanity forward. It's what pushes individuals to innovate, grow, and achieve greatness. By embracing this fundamental human drive, we can unlock our full potential, make meaningful contributions to society, and leave lasting legacies. As we strive for progress, let us remember that it's not just about personal achievement; it's about the collective impact we have on the world around us.
